First DE in M3
Had my first DE in the M3 this past weekend - fantastic experience. Before I provide my input, my experience level with track driving is novice. This is my second event, the first in this car (other one was PCA in a Boxster).
THE M3 PERFORMANCE The car was stock except for the exhaust. I felt it handled excellent, very balanced and predictable. The power out of faster corners is unreal, this car is a beast . Coming down the straights the other cars seemed like they were barely moving. The brakes do fade, as frequently reported on this forum. I also got the stock pad deposits, so my braking on the second day was pretty rough, lots of vibration. Given the abuse on them, I thought they did hold up pretty well. I'm still debating if I will go with track pads next time. I had a couple of tense moments, like when a car pulled a spin right in front of me . THE TRACK The event was at the BIR in Minnesota. The track is very fast, two long straights and two high speed corners. Turn #1 can be taken at full speed coming off the front straight, I don't have the nerve to do it, but certainly doable. I hit about 145 at the end of the straight. Really fun track. If you are curious about the track I'll post a link to a video (not my car, just a random video for reference). I wanted to add that the Dinan exhaust at full throttle down the straight sounded awesome. I know that it isn't one of the louder aftermarket options, but at wide open throttle it is pretty aggressive. Got a number of compliments from drivers I passed on the sound coming by.
For anyone considering the Dinan it is a nice balance for everyday driving and more aggressive when you want it to be. |
